How does the Max Deep IR laser work?

The laser head emits highly efficient infrared light beams into the skin. These beams intensely heat the tissue, reaching even the deep layers of the skin. This is possible because this advanced laser technology allows penetration up to 6 mm into the tissue!

As a result, areas of strong overheating and coagulation are created, forcing cells to intensify their work. Heated collagen fibers contract, and stimulated fibroblasts produce new collagen and elastin fibers. The result is firmer skin and reduction of sagging.

What are the benefits of this treatment?

One huge advantage of this treatment is that it is a fractional laser. This means that beams are sent to the skin in columns, leaving areas of untouched tissue in between. This allows for faster regeneration, and the effect is more controlled and even.

It is also important that the treatment stimulates natural regenerative processes in the skin, which is crucial for those who do not like invasive body interventions but expect an effective treatment.

The Max Deep IR treatment can be applied to the entire body, allowing for the reduction of sagging on the face, buttocks, thighs, abdomen, arms, and chest.
